Problem with auto-generated schedules and All-Star game

I'm having a problem with creating a fictional league and getting the All-Star game to play. I'm letting the game create the schedule (with All-Star game turned on and set to auto-schedule the game).

In the first season the All-Star game shows up in the schedule and plays normally. However, when the second season rolls around the All-Star game isn't on the schedule and doesn't play, even though it appears in the "Sim to..." drop down list, All-Star voting happens and teams are selected, and the home run derby even occurs. Everything seems okay except the game is missing from the schedule and doesn't play.

Has anyone run into this? Is there a setting I'm missing?
